导读:本文基于对多条TPWallet相关视频的系统性分析,围绕防网络钓鱼、合约接口、行业前景、创新科技应用、数据存储与ERC20交互等关键点进行梳理,兼顾用户与开发者视角并给出实务建议。
一、防网络钓鱼(Anti-Phishing)
视频中反复强调用户教育与工具联动的重要性:常见攻击包括伪造域名、恶意签名请求、钓鱼dApp与二维码诱导。建议措施有(1)域名与证书白名单、URL高亮与来源提示;(2)对签名请求做“最小暴露”原则:在UI明确显示请求意图、金额与合约地址;(3)启用硬件钱包或多重签名;(4)引入AI/规则混合的实时风险检测,及时拦截异常签名或高频操作。
二、合约接口(Contract Interfaces)

视频介绍了钱包如何与智能合约交互:标准流程为ABI解析->参数校验->估气->签名与广播。关键点为:验证目标合约是否为已知/被审计合约、避免对ERC20 approve无限授权、在UI中展示方法名与参数语义化文本、支持EIP-712结构化签名与meta-transactions以减少用户直接签名风险。对开发者,推荐提供清晰的接口文档与可验证的源代码链接(Etherscan/Polygonscan验证),并在钱包端实现重放保护与nonce检测。

三、行业前景展望
钱包正从单一密钥管理工具向“身份+资产+交互”平台演化。短中期看点:Layer2/跨链原子交换、可组合性更强的DeFi体验、隐私层(zk)集成以及合规钱包功能(KYC可选、可审计备份)。长期趋势是无缝的Web3 UX、与传统金融桥接以及多方计算(MPC)普及,提高便捷性同时保留主权控制权。
四、创新科技应用
视频展示了若干前沿技术:阈值签名(MPC/BLS)降低单点私钥风险;TEE/安全元件用于设备级密钥保护;零知识证明用于隐私化交易与轻客户端验证;AI用于钓鱼网站识别与异常行为检测;WalletConnect v2与对等协议改善连通性与权限管理。商业化路径需兼顾性能、成本与合规。
五、数据存储
对于钱包而言,数据分为敏感凭证(私钥/助记词)与非敏感数据(交易历史、代币列表)。最佳实践:私钥仅在本地安全存储或硬件/TEE中,助记词导出需二次确认并用强加密;云备份应采用端到端加密且用户掌握密钥;交易索引与代币元数据可采用轻量本地数据库(SQLite)或去中心化存储(IPFS)+索引服务,注意隐私泄露风险与合规保存周期。
六、ERC20 交互要点
视频反复提示ERC20操作的常见陷阱:approve滥用、代币未实现标准方法(返回值不规范)、代币小数位差异导致显示/转账错误。推荐在钱包层实现:默认临时授权或最小授权额度提示、支持EIP-2612(permit)以减少签名次数、代币元数据校验与代币安全评级展示。
结论与建议:
- 对用户:优先使用硬件/多签、谨慎授权、核对域名与签名内容;定期更新钱包软件。
- 对产品:在UI上将风险信息可视化、支持结构化签名与白名单策略、引入智能检测与可审计日志。
- 对开发者:提供可验证合约源码、遵循标准并使用EIP扩展提升安全与互操作性。
总体来看,TPWallet在提升用户体验与安全性上有明确发展路径,结合MPC、zk与AI检测等技术能显著降低风险,但需在可用性与监管合规间找到平衡。
评论
CryptoFan88
很实用的一篇总览,特别赞同把approve做最小授权的建议。
小寒
关于数据备份和云端加密的部分讲得很细,提醒我及时整理助记词。
DeFi娜娜
希望能看到TPWallet对MPC落地方案的更多实操视频。
码农老王
合约接口那节很到位,EIP-712和permit能有效减少签名误导。